Got me a minty 1607

Im not much of a gold watch guy but when my dealer showed me this 1964 Rolex Datejust ref 1607, i was amazed by its overall condition. The champagne step dial is near mint and the case appears to be unpolished with no visible dings or dents. The bark finish bezel is what gives this watch its distinct character compared to the more plentiful fluted bezel. Another great addition to my watch collection.
